Презентация по информатике "Алгоритм линейной структуры"; 10-11 класс


Презентация разработана для учащихся 1 курса СПО, изучающих дисциплину «Информатика». Также её можно использовать на кружках по информатике для учеников 11-х классов.

Цели:

-формирование положительного интереса к изучаемому предмету,

-развивать умение обобщать, логически излагать мысли, делать выводы, проводить анализ решения задачи,

-визуализация теоретического и практического материала.

Данная презентация обеспечивает прекрасное подспорье преподавателю при подготовке к занятию по предлагаемой теме. Здесь указана тема, цель, приведены обширные теоретические сведения, описаны приёмы решения типовых задач, образцы записи их решения.

При объяснении нового материала рассматривается пошаговое выполнение линейного алгоритма в творческом, занимательном виде. Каждое действие алгоритма сопровождается иллюстрацией.

Слайд 1
Конкурс интерактивных презентаций «Интерактивная мозайка» «Сообщество взаимопомощи учителей Pedsovet.su» «АЛГОРИТМЫ ЛИНЕЙНО СТРУКТУРЫ» Волчек Виктория Владимировна Преподаватель естественнонаучных дисциплин КГБОУ СПО Хабаровский Промышленно Экономический Техникум
Слайд 2
«То, что я читаю, я забываю; то, что я вижу, я запоминаю, то, что я делаю сам, я понимаю и учусь этому на всю оставшуюся жизнь» Конфуций
Слайд 3
Тема: «Алгоритмы линейной структуры» Цель: 1 познакомить учащихся с понятиями “линейный алгоритм” и научиться составлять линейные алгоритмы на естественном языке и в виде блок-схем; 2 развивать алгоритмическое мышление и познавательный интерес у студентов чрез понятийный аппарат темы. Ход занятия: 1 Контроль исходного уровня знаний по теме: «Основы алгоритмизации. Таблицы алгоритмов. Свойства алгоритмов». 2 Объяснение нового материала. а) Определение линейного алгоритма. б) Запись алгоритмов на языке блок-схем. в) Применение основных этапов решения задач. г) Использование линейных алгоритмов при решении различных задач. 3 Закрепление нового материала. 4 Домашнее задание. 5 Подведение итогов занятия.
Слайд 4
КОНТРОЛЬ ИСХОДНОГО ПО ТЕМЕ: УРОВНЯ ЗНАНИЙ РИТМИЗАЦИИ. ТАБЛИЦ СВОЙСТВА АЛГОРИТМОВ
Слайд 5
Понятие алгоритма Кем и когда введён термин алгоритм а? Перечислите основные свойства алгоритма Дискретность Определённость Перечислите способы задания алгоритма Что обозначают следующие символа и поясните их? Перечислите и поясните основные этапы решения задачи. Математическое описание Описание входных и выходных данных Конечность Разработка алгоритма решения задачи Массивность
Слайд 6
Алгоритм – это понятное и точное предписание (указание) совершить последовательность исполнителю определённую действий, направленных на достижение указанной цели или решение поставленной задачи.
Слайд 7
Слово алгоритм происходит от algorithmi – латинской формы написания имени великого математика IX века аль – Хорезми. Аль-Хорезми (786—850 гг. н.э.) (полное имя — Абу Абдулла (или Абу Джафар) Мухаммед ибн Муса альХорезми) — основатель алгебры, который сформулировал правила выполнения арифметических действий, он также автор значительной работы в области географии.
Слайд 8
ОСНОВНЫЕ СВОЙСТВА АЛГОРИТМА • Дискретность (прерывность, раздельность) – алгоритм должен представлять процесс решения задачи как последовательное выполнение простых (или ранее определенных) шагов. • Определенность – каждое правило алгоритма должно быть четким, однозначным и не оставлять места для произвола. • Конечность (результативность) – алгоритм должен приводить к решению задачи за конечное число шагов. • Массивность – алгоритм решения задачи разрабатывается в общем виде, то есть, он должен быть применим для некоторого класса задач, различающихся только исходными данными.
Слайд 9
СПОСОБЫ ЗАДАНИЯ - на естественном языке; АЛГОРИТМОВ: - в виде схем (блок – схем); - на специальном языке (алгоритмическом языке). Схемы алгоритмов и программ Наименовани Обозначение е символа символа ПРОЦЕСС Функция символа Выполнение операций, в результате которых изменяется значение, форма представления или расположение данных. ВВОД - ВЫВОД Преобразование данных в форму пригодную для обработки (ввод) или отображения результатов обработки (вывод) УСЛОВИЕ Выбор направления выполнения алгоритма в зависимости от некоторых переменных условий. НАЧАЛО КОНЕЦ Начало, конец, прерывание процесса обработки данных или
Слайд 10
ОСНОВНЫЕ ЭТАПЫ РЕШЕНИЯ ЗАДАЧИ: Этап 1. Математическое описание решения задачи. Следуя условиям задач, разрабатывается математическая модель решаемой задачи. Этап 2. Определение входных и выходных данных. Исходя из математических описаний и условий задач, описываются входные и выходные данные. Этап 3. Разработка алгоритма решения задачи. Учитываются общие рекомендации предыдущих этапов и выполняются последовательности действий (шагов).
Слайд 11
ОБЪЯСНЕНИЕ НОВОГО Разъясняя понятие алгоритма, часто приводят примеры М Аалгоритмов”: Т Е Р Ивскипятить А Л Аводу, ТЕ МЫ “бытовых открыть дверь ключом, перейти улицу и т. д.: рецепты приготовления какого-либо лекарства или кулинарные рецепты являются алгоритмами. Но для того, чтобы приготовить лекарство по рецепту, необходимо знать фармакологию, а для приготовления блюда по кулинарному рецепту нужно уметь варить. Сейчас мы с вами на элементарном примере «КАК СЛЕПИТЬ СНЕГОВИКА», рассмотрим алгоритмы линейной структуры.
Слайд 12
«Как слепить снеговика?» Действие 1 слепить большой шар из снега Действие 2 положить его на землю Действие 3 слепить второй шар меньше первого Действие 4 положить его на большой шар Действие 5 слепить третий шар и положить его на второй шар Действие 6 сделать глаза, нос, руки снеговику Вывод: снеговик
Слайд 13
Алгоритм, в котором команды выполняются в порядке их записи, то есть последовательно друг за другом, называется линейным.
Слайд 14
БЛОК – СХЕМОЙ называется наглядное графическое изображение алгоритма, когда отдельные его действия (этапы) изображаются при помощи различных геометрических фигур (блоков), а связи между этапами указываются при помощи стрелок, соединяющих эти фигуры.
Слайд 15
БЛОК – СХЕМА ЛИНЕЙНОГО АЛГОРИТМА начало ввод исходных данных С действие ... действие вывод результата конец Е Р И Я
Слайд 16
Алгоритм: Начало Ввод: снег Снеговик Действие 1 слепить большой шар снег из снега Действие 2 положить его на землю слепить второй шар меньше первого Действие 4 положить его на большой шар Действие 5 слепить третий шар и положить его на второй шар Действие 6 сделать глаза, нос, руки снеговику Действие 3 Вывод: Конец начало снеговик слепить большой шар из снега положить его на землю слепить второй шар меньше первого положить его на большой шар слепить третий шар и положить его на второй шар сделать глаза, нос, руки снеговику снеговик конец
Слайд 17
Задание 1 Разработать алгоритм и составить блок – схему вычисления функции вида: У = (7х Этап Математическое описание 4) 1. * (5х + 3) решения задачи. Оно представлено в условии задачи Этап 2. Определение входных и выходных данных. Следуя условию задачи, входными данными – аргумент функции Х, выходными данными – значение функции У. Этап 3. Разработка алгоритма решения. Учитывая общие рекомендации, надо выполнить такую последовательность действий (шагов): 1. Начало алгоритма. 2. Ввод значения Х. 3. Обработка данных – вычисление значения У по формуле: У: = (7х - 4) * (5х + 3). 1 2 Начало Ввод значения Х У: = (7х - 4) * (5х + 3) 3 Вывод значения У 4 5 Конец
Слайд 18
Задание 2 Разработать алгоритм и составить блок – схему расчёта первоначальной стоимости основных фондов Cn при заданной цене Ц. Этап 1. Математическое описание решения 1 Начало задачи. Существует метод оценки основных фондов (производственные здания и сооружения, машины, оборудование, транспортные средства, компьютерная техника) по первоначальной стоимости Ввод значения Ц Сn= Цена + Расходы на транспорт + Расходы на хранение + 2 Расходы на монтаж, где Р. тр. = 7% от цены, Р. хр. = 1,5 % от цены, Р. мон. = СN : = Ц + (Ц*7)/100 3 % от цены, следовательно Сn = Ц + (Ц*7)/100 + + +(Ц*1,5)/100 + (Ц*1,5)/100 + (Ц*3)/100 (Ц*3)/100 3 Этап 2. Определение входных и выходных данных. Следуя условию задачи, входными данными является – цена продукции Ц , выходными данными – значение первоначальной стоимости основных фондов Сn. Этап 3. Разработка алгоритма решения. Введём обозначения: СN - первоначальная стоимость основных фондов Сn. Учитывая общие рекомендации, Вывод значения СN 4 5 Конец
Слайд 19
Задание 3 Разработать алгоритм и составить блок – схему вычисления объёма цилиндра с радиусом Этап 1. Математическое описание Начало решения задачи. основания r и высотой h. 1 Объём цилиндра можно вычислить по формуле: V = ∙ r2 ∙ h,  = 3,14. Этап 2. Определение входных и выходных данных. Исходя из условия задачи, входными данными –радиус основания r и высота h, выходными данными – значение объёма цилиндра V. Этап 3. Разработка алгоритма решения. Учитывая общие рекомендации, надо выполнить такую последовательность действий (шагов): 1. Начало алгоритма. 2. Ввод значений r, h. 2 Ввод значений r, h  = 3,14 3 V: =  ∙ r2 ∙ h 4 5 6 Вывод значения V Конец
Слайд 20
Задание 4 Разработать алгоритм и составить блок – схему вычисления массы тела m, если известно ускорение a Этап 1. Математическое описание решения задачи. и равнодействующая всех сил F. Равнодействующую всех сил можно вычислить по формуле: Этап 2. Определение входных и выходных данных. Исходя из условия задачи, входными данными –равнодействующая всех сил F и ускорение a, выходными данными – значение массы тела m. Этап 3. Разработка алгоритма решения. Учитывая общие рекомендации, надо выполнить такую последовательность действий (шагов): 1. Начало алгоритма. 2. Ввод значений F, a. 3. Обработка данных – вычисление значения массы 1 Начало Ввод 2 значений F, a 3 Вывод значения m 4 5 Конец
Слайд 21
Задание 5 Разработать алгоритм и составить блок – схему вычисления высоты треугольника h, опущенную на сторону а, по значениям длин его сторон a, b, c. Этап 1. Математическое описание решения задачи. Площадь треугольника можно вычислить по формуле: → ; г де 1 Ввод 2 значений a,b,c. → Этап 2. Определение входных и выходных данных. Исходя из условия задачи, входными данными – длины сторон треугольника a, b, c, выходными данными –высота треугольника опущенная на сторону. Этап 3. Разработка алгоритма решения. Учитывая общие рекомендации, надо выполнить такую последовательность действий (шагов): 1. Начало алгоритма. 2. Ввод значений a, b, c. 3. Вычисление полупериметра Начало 3 4 5 6 Вывод значения h Конец
Слайд 22
З А К Р Е ПОпределение Л Е Н Илинейного Е НОВОГО алгоритма МАТЕРИАЛА ТЕМЫ Блок – схемой называется … Блок – схема линейного алгоритма
Слайд 23
ДОМАШНЕЕ 1 ПовторитьЗАДАНИЕ конспект. 2 Составить алгоритм и блок – схему для приготовления бутерброда. 3 Составить алгоритм и блок – схему для вычисления значений функции Y = (15x + 4)∙(9x - 2).
Слайд 24
СПАСИБО ЗА ЗАНЯТИЕ
Слайд 25
Источники  Г.В. Росс, В.Н. Дулькин, Л.А. Сысоева Основы информатики (учебное пособие). – М., 1999.  О.А. Демина Счастливый билет. Информатика. Сдаём без проблем: – М.: Приор-издат, 2007. – 174 с.  В.П. Дьяконов «Применение персональных ЭВМ и программирование на языке QBasic ».  В.Ф. Ляхович «Основы информатики»  М.Г. Коляда «Окно в удивительный мир информатики»

Полный текст материала Презентация по информатике "Алгоритм линейной структуры"; 10-11 класс смотрите в скачиваемом файле.
На странице приведен фрагмент.
Автор: Волчек Виктория Владимировна  vika04
30.10.2013 3 7969 942

Спасибо за Вашу оценку. Если хотите, чтобы Ваше имя
стало известно автору, войдите на сайт как пользователь
и нажмите Спасибо еще раз. Ваше имя появится на этой стрнице.



А вы знали?

Инструкции по ПК